Description

A heap-based buffer overflow vulnerability exists in the GIMP DDS (DirectDraw Surface) file parser. When a crafted DDS file declares a D3D9 pixel format but sets a lower bits-per-pixel (bpp) value in the header, the loader allocates an undersized heap buffer. Subsequent pixel data consumption at the real format's stride causes a write past the heap buffer boundary, leading to heap metadata corruption and potential code execution.
